New Delhi: After winning two matches in a row, Sunil Chhetri-led India will be high on confidence as they take on Maldives on Wednesday in the Saff Championship 2015.

Blue Tigers beat Sri Lanka 2-0 in their opening encounter, a match where they dominated the proceedings throughout and were deprived of several goals as a result of Sujan Perera's outstanding saves.

In their final group match, Chhangte Lallianzuala became India's youngest goal scorer as the hosts bounced back from a goal down to beat Nepal 4-1. The 18-year-old Lallianzuala’s (81st, 90th minute) twin strikes came in the final 10 minutes of the match after Rowlin Borges (26th minute) and skipper Sunil Chhetri (68′) found the target for India.

Since Robin Singh, who was India's hero against Nepal, has been ruled out of the tournament, the onus will be once again on Chhetri to put a good show against Maldives.
